    WHO chief heads to ‘hardest hit’ Ituri as DRC’s 17th Ebola outbreak spreads | Ebola News

    The chief of the United Nations well being company is travelling to Ituri within the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C), which has been hit the “hardest” as authorities battle to include the nation’s seventeenth Ebola outbreak.

    “I need you to know that you’re not alone,” Tedros Adhanom Ghebreyesus, Director-Basic of the World Well being Group (WHO), mentioned in a prolonged and heartfelt message revealed on X on Thursday.

    Tedros additionally addressed well being employees within the jap province, the place the primary case was recorded and 90 p.c of sufferers are being handled, hailing them because the “spine of this response”.

    “I’m coming to Bunia [the capital of Ituri province]. I will likely be there in individual, alongside my colleagues, assembly your leaders, listening to your issues, and doing all the pieces in my energy that will help you,” Tedros mentioned.

    His feedback come as authorities in DRC rush to cease the unfold of the illness. Newest authorities figures show 121 confirmed instances thus far, together with 17 confirmed deaths. Information additionally exhibits 246 suspected fatalities and 1,077 suspected instances. Authorities estimate the variety of casualties to be greater.

    Most earlier Ebola outbreaks in DRC have been brought on by a virus known as Ebola Zaire, for which there are vaccines and coverings. This outbreak is brought on by a distinct pressure known as Bundibugyo, for which there are presently no permitted vaccines or therapies.

    On Thursday, the top of Africa Centres for Illness Management and Prevention (Africa CDC) mentioned work is being carried out to develop a vaccine. “What we are able to let you know for positive, by the tip of this yr, 2026, Africa CDC will guarantee that we have now a vaccine and drugs towards Bundibugyo,” Jean Kaseya advised reporters.

    ‘Let well being employees by means of’

    Individually, help employees rushed provides to Ituri on Thursday, the Related Press reported.

    A cargo airplane with help donated by the European Union delivered masks, gloves, boots and medicines – all of that are in brief provide – to the northeastern city of Bunia on the coronary heart of the outbreak. Extra EU help is anticipated to reach in batches over the subsequent eight days, Jerome Kouachi, head of emergency operations at UNICEF in Congo, advised AP.

    Well being employees with scant provides have been struggling to include the outbreak. In some areas, docs have resorted to carrying expired medical masks whereas treating suspected sufferers. Risks confronted by well being employees have been heightened by public anger at stringent medical protocols for coping with sufferer’s our bodies, in addition to armed teams in a unstable area.

    The WHO’s Tedros made a direct enchantment to the armed teams in jap DRC which have vied for energy for years: “Please, declare a ceasefire. Even briefly. Even simply sufficient to let well being employees by means of.” Medics have been struggling to implement well being measures amid mistrust of authorities by locals, and assaults on well being centres.

    “The federal government is looking on the locals to respect well being steering as a result of they will solely win this battle once they work along with the folks,” mentioned Al Jazeera’s Chris Ocamringa, reporting from the capital, Kinshasa. The federal government is mobilising all assets out there to curb the unfold of the virus, together with the discharge of $20m.

    The US introduced on Thursday that it was allocating an extra $80m to assist fight Ebola in DRC and neighbouring Uganda. With the brand new funding, whole US help quantities to $112m for the reason that outbreak started, the State Division mentioned in a press launch.

    Eight instances in Uganda

    Regional international locations are additionally on excessive alert, stepping up surveillance and preventative measures.

    On Thursday, the Africa CDC mentioned it confirmed eight Ebola instances in Uganda, together with one useless. Earlier, the nation ordered the closure of borders for at the very least 4 weeks.

    Diana Atwine, everlasting secretary on the Ugandan Well being Ministry, mentioned a rising variety of instances amongst well being employees had been confirmed, as they have been most frequently those interacting with Ebola sufferers.

    In Kenya, two US officers advised the Reuters information company that native authorities had given written approval for the US to open a quarantine facility at an air pressure base in Laikipia for US residents uncovered to the outbreak.

    In a joint assertion, the US, Canada and Mexico additionally introduced public well being journey measures for folks arriving from African areas thought of at higher danger from Ebola.
